Waitemata District are seeking a full time Diabetes Endocrinology/ General Medicine Senior Medical Officer to help us to achieve our aim of becoming the national leader of healthcare services in New Zealand. This position is split 0.5FTE in Diabetes and Endocrinology and 0.5FTE in General Medicine.
Located in a world class harbour city, Waitemata District operates over two sites, North Shore Hospital on the shores of Takapuna’s Lake Pupuke and Waitakere Hospital within sight of West Auckland’s green belt.
We are a teaching facility, with a well-established and highly-respected research programme. Your experience and ideas will positively assist us as we grow and train our future health workforce and support our model of care.
What’s in it for you:
- A supportive and collaborative team of nine endocrinologists all of whom work a mix of endocrinology, diabetes and General medicine.
- Close liaison with local endocrine surgical team and good regional links with endocrine groups in other hospitals
- Access to full range of endocrine investigations including thyroid ultrasound guided FNA biopsy in clinic.
- Access to an endocrinology research nurse with extensive experience who can assist with audits and patient education.
- Large diabetes service with a focus on T1 DM with a young adult clinic
- Large numbers of patients on pumps and CGM. Expertise in this area would be an advantage
- Te Hononga Oranga Maori Health Gains service based at Whanau Centre
- Opportunity to share your capabilities and experience with involvement in teaching and training including an Endocrinology training registrar
- General Medicine runs a 3 weeks on/3 weeks off ward based care roster with additional ward rounds in the Admitting & Diagnostic Unit on off ward weeks supervising physician trainee RMO’s
